![图片[1]_分布式多服务器集群网站搭建教程,负载均衡配置,搭建稳定大型行业门户_欧站速维](https://www.ozsv.com/wp-content/uploads/2026/07/分布式多服务器集群网站搭建教程,负载均衡配置,搭建稳定大型行业门户-1783013821-118.webp)
在当今互联网高速发展的时代,一个稳定、高效、可扩展的大型行业门户网站对企业和个人用户来说都至关重要。为了实现这一目标,分布式多服务器集群网站搭建成为了一种常见的选择。本文将为您详细介绍搭建稳定大型行业门户的步骤,包括负载均衡配置等内容。
选择合适的硬件设备
搭建分布式多服务器集群网站,首先要确保服务器硬件设备的性能。以下是一些建议:
1. 服务器处理器:建议使用具有较高核心数的处理器,例如Intel Xeon系列。
2. 内存:至少需要64GB以上内存,根据需求可适当增加。
3. 硬盘:使用高速SSD硬盘,确保读写速度。
4. 网络:采用高速以太网或光网络,提高网络带宽。
配置操作系统和软件环境
选择适合的服务器操作系统是构建分布式网站的第一步。以下是具体操作:
1. 操作系统:Linux系统,如CentOS、Ubuntu等。
2. 软件环境:
– Web服务器:Nginx或Apache。
– 数据库:MySQL、MongoDB等。
– 编程语言:PHP、Python、Java等。
3. 软件安装与配置:按照各软件的官方文档进行安装,配置相应的参数。
部署分布式架构
部署分布式架构是实现高性能、高可用性网站的关键。以下是一些常见的分布式架构模式:
1. 负载均衡:采用Nginx或LVS等负载均衡器,将请求分发到各个服务器节点。
2. 数据缓存:使用Redis等内存数据库作为缓存层,减轻数据库压力。
3. 服务发现:利用Zookeeper或Consul等服务发现工具,实现服务间的动态发现与注册。
配置负载均衡
负载均衡是实现多服务器集群性能提升的重要手段。以下是负载均衡配置步骤:
1. 选择负载均衡器:根据实际需求选择Nginx或LVS等负载均衡器。
2. 安装与配置:
– 对于Nginx,添加location块配置反向代理。
– 对于LVS,配置LVS节点,创建IPVS规则。
3. 测试与优化:观察负载均衡器的运行状态,确保各个服务器节点正常工作。根据实际运行情况进行优化调整。
构建高可用集群
构建高可用集群可以保证在单点故障情况下网站仍能正常运行。以下是实现高可用的步骤:
1. 故障转移:利用keepalived或F5 BIG-IP等设备实现故障转移。
2. 健康检查:通过配置心跳协议和监控机制,检测服务器的运行状态。
3. 故障恢复:当检测到故障时,自动将服务迁移到正常的服务器节点。
部署行业门户应用
将行业门户应用部署到服务器上,以下是具体操作:
1. 应用部署:根据项目需求选择合适的部署方式,如Docker、虚拟机等。
2. 配置文件:配置项目相关的环境变量和参数。
3. 自动化部署:利用Ansible、Puppet等自动化工具进行自动化部署。
持续监控与优化
为了确保大型行业门户网站的稳定运行,需要对系统进行持续的监控和优化。以下是一些监控与优化建议:
1. 监控:利用Nagios、Zabbix等监控工具实时监控系统性能、应用状态等。
2. 日志分析:通过日志分析工具分析服务器日志,发现问题并进行优化。
3. 性能调优:定期进行性能测试,发现瓶颈并进行优化。
通过以上步骤,您可以成功搭建一个稳定、高效、可扩展的大型行业门户网站。当然,在搭建过程中还需要不断学习新技术、优化现有架构,以满足日益增长的互联网需求。










暂无评论内容